Building Your Own Sun-Powered Ductless AC Unit: A Pricing & Setup Analysis

Embarking on a DIY solar mini split setup project can be a rewarding way to reduce your power expenses, but that's crucial to understand the starting investment and setup process . Typically , expect to spend between $ 2500 to $3000 for parts , which encompasses the photovoltaic array, mini split inside system , outside condenser , cabling , and required mounting equipment. Setup labor can fluctuate considerably depending on your skill proficiency and the complexity of the project . Although some DIYers can handle the power joins and basic refrigerant , hiring a certified installer is very advised for protection and code necessities. Lastly , don't disregard to include approvals costs into your overall assessment.
